Conditions for Setting Up a Company in Mainland China in the U.S. Understand Registration Requirements and Start International Business

One of the primary considerations when setting up a company in the U.S. is the type of entity you wish to form. The most common options include Limited Liability Companies LLCs, corporations, and partnerships. Each of these entities has its own advantages and disadvantages, such as tax implications, liability protection, and operational flexibility. For instance, an LLC provides limited liability protection while allowing pass-through taxation, making it a popular choice for small to medium-sized enterprises. On the other hand, corporations offer more complex structures that may be better suited for larger businesses or those seeking to raise capital through stock offerings.

Once the entity type is decided, the next step involves selecting a state to incorporate in. Delaware is often chosen due to its favorable corporate laws and reputation for providing a supportive legal framework for businesses. However, California, Texas, and New York also attract many foreign companies due to their large markets and strategic locations. It is essential to consider factors such as tax rates, regulatory environments, and proximity to key markets when choosing a location.

Another critical aspect of registering a business in the U.S. is ensuring compliance with federal and state laws. This includes obtaining necessary licenses and permits, adhering to employment regulations, and meeting environmental standards. For example, businesses operating in certain industries, such as healthcare or finance, may need to comply with additional federal oversight. Additionally, companies must register for federal taxes and obtain an Employer Identification Number EIN from the Internal Revenue Service IRS.

The process of registering a business in the U.S. also involves preparing and filing articles of incorporation or organization. These documents outline the company's purpose, structure, and ownership details. It is advisable to seek professional assistance from attorneys or consultants familiar with U.S. business laws to ensure all necessary paperwork is completed accurately and on time. Furthermore, maintaining accurate records and staying updated on any changes in legal requirements is vital to avoid penalties or disruptions in operations.
